Information presented in testimony or in documents that is used to persuade the fact finder (judge or jury) to decide the case for one side or the other.

California
means any paper, book, map, account, or document California Water Code 1076
means testimony, writings, material objects, or other things presented to the senses that are offered to prove the existence or nonexistence of a fact California Evidence Code 140
Michigan
means any property that furnishes or tends to furnish proof in a legal matter Michigan Laws 434.21
North Carolina
When referring to matter in the possession of or available to a prosecutor, any tangible property or potential testimony which may be offered in evidence in a criminal action North Carolina General Statutes 15A-971
Utah
means property, contraband, or an item or substance that:

(a)  is seized or collected as part of an investigation or prosecution of an offense; and

(b)  may reasonably be used to incriminate or exculpate an individual for an offense Utah Code 77-11c-101
